Event Profile INPEX, the Invention & New Product Exposition, is America's largest invention trade show. INPEX provides a forum for inventors to exhibit their inventions and attempt to make contacts with companies interested in licensing, marketing or manufacturing new products.
Visitor's Profile The short answer to what types of business attend INPEX, America's Largest Invention Trade Show, is any qualified company interested in new products and innovations. Since the inventions exhibited at INPEX run the gamut from housewares and automotive products to electronics and sporting goods, businesses and companies in a wide variety of industries can find applicable new products and inventions at INPEX.
Past attendees have included manufacturing and marketing companies, licensors, retailers, importers/exporters, distributors, venture capital groups, mail-order catalogs, infomercial companies and other businesses interested in inventions. And, at previous INPEX shows, private new product reviews were conducted by companies such as Hasbro, Everlast, The Robert Bosch Tool Corporation, Tupperware, Irwin Industrial Tools and Full Life Products.
Exhibitor's Profile The short answer to the question of who exhibits at INPEX, the Invention and New Product Exposition, is anyone with an invention. While most of our exhibitors have invention patents or are patent-pending, the level of product development varies greatly. Some inventors display blueprints or drawings, while others have invention prototypes, finished products or even full inventory. Exhibited inventions also vary greatly by size, industry and application. Some exhibits showcase technological advancements, while others feature improvements to existing products.
INPEX exhibitors come from far and wide, and their inventions fall into all sorts of different product categories. These categories include (but are not limited to) automotive, electronics, hardware, housewares, sporting goods, toys and games, and more. Along with inventors from all fifty states, INPEX has received inventors from countries around the world, including Hong Kong, Croatia, The Netherlands and the United Kingdom. |
